  19. from what you're saying it should work..... MIDI automation was missing from the first release of SX2 and external hardware support was a bit shit as well - so make sure you have the latest version. also tell us what you are using as a controller (i.e. make model). also check that the track isn't in 'read' mode as it will ignore anything you do if this is the case.
